How do I get a project management consultant job in Chicago?
Focus your search on the Loop and Fulton Market, where management consulting firms, healthcare systems, and financial services companies concentrate most of their project management hiring. Candidates with experience in large-scale enterprise transformations, Agile delivery, or regulated industries like healthcare or financial services have a clear edge in Chicago's market. A PMP certification and familiarity with stakeholder-heavy environments common to Chicago's midmarket and enterprise employers strengthens most applications.

How can I get a project management consultant job in Chicago with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path in Chicago is through a junior project coordinator or business analyst role at a consulting firm or large healthcare system on the North Side or in the Loop. Chicago employers such as regional hospital networks and midsize consulting boutiques regularly hire candidates with a bachelor's degree, strong organizational skills, and a CAPM or entry-level Agile certification. Contract-to-hire arrangements through Chicago-based staffing firms also offer a practical way in.
